Rangers hope to announce brand-new signing before end of play tomorrow - report

Rangers are hoping to complete the signing of Robin Propper from FC Twente by the end of Friday, according to the Daily Record.

On page 47 of their 1 August print edition, it was reported that Philippe Clement is keen to add Propper to his squad by close of business for the week at the latest.

The Gers kick off their 2024-25 Scottish Premiership campaign on Saturday at Hearts, and the manager wants the Dutchman available for selection at Tynecastle.

Propper, 30, has arrived in the UK for a medical before signing and sealing a contract as the club’s newest recruit [Anthony Joseph, 31 July].

Rangers to replace Goldson with Propper

With Connor Goldson having left Ibrox after six years serving the club for a new chapter in Cyprus, it was important the Gers brought in a player of similar experience.

The club are dipping into the transfer kitty to secure the signing of Propper, who it is believed will command around £2.7m to Twente [Daily Record, 31 July].

So far, six of the eight players who have been newly signed to Clement’s first-team squad are aged 22 or under, so the centre-half adds a welcome source of pedigree to the dressing room.

Following the loss of several experienced marksmen who had collectively spent a long time in Glasgow blue, Clement and Nils Koppen are aware that to go toe-to-toe with Celtic this year, the recruitment cannot solely focus on projects for the future.

Standing at 6’3”, Propper adds a steel to the Light Blues’ defence which has lost one of its mainstays to Europe, and it’s hoped he can slot seamlessly into the side having played his entire career to date in his homeland.
